Transaction fa5c81b36c3ce0947f988d34e85e4f37db1601ebf8b21b75dbb030c5328ac6ed

11 Input
2 Outputs
  • fa5c81b36c3ce0947f988d34e85e4f37db1601ebf8b21b75dbb030c5328ac6ed:0
  • value  21340401
    address  38AhMJ2sU4yYxr5weUGkyjEUMomg7FrXzb
  • fa5c81b36c3ce0947f988d34e85e4f37db1601ebf8b21b75dbb030c5328ac6ed:1
  • value  749855
    address  3JHLAUEkekKkj5nZ2f3rZZSkguhECiZHzt